LongDescription#@#NA#@@#Cleaning Instructions#@#Unplug gas and shut off propane. Remove broiler rack and spillage pan. Scrub racks and pan with warm water and mild detergent; rinse and dry. Wipe stainless surfaces with non-abrasive cleaner and soft cloth. Clean burner infrared surfaces gently; avoid soaking. Inspect seals and controls; tighten or replace as needed. Vacuum vents and coils to remove grease. #@@# Infrared Burners#@#
Two separate infrared burners produce a combined 36,000 BTU, enabling rapid surface searing and controlled browning across the 36-inch work width. Operators adjust each burner independently to match varied product needs and reduce rework during peak service.
#@@# Roll-Out Rack#@#
A 28-inch by 13-inch broiler rack travels on a roll-out tray and locks in three positions, allowing staff to set cook distance quickly and safely. Chefs optimize doneness without interrupting workflow, reducing handling and speeding plate delivery.

Clean infra-red burner faces with a soft brush and mild detergent; avoid abrasives. Sanitize the spillage pan and remove the roll-out tray after each service day. Calibrate gas pressure per manufacturer specs and check CSA and NSF compliance labels. Lubricate rack rollers and tighten fasteners during routine checks.
